KĀNE‘OHE –Gallery ‘Iolani presents Atelier Hawai‘i, an exhibition showcasing the work of students from the Atelier Hawai‘i summer program at Windward Community College over the past eight years since its inception. A special artist reception will be held on September 11 from 4–7 p.m. The exhibit will run until October 2. The reception and exhibit are free and open to the public.

 

Atelier Hawai‘i is the only workshop of its kind in the state that provides six weeks of intensive training in the same classical techniques of drawing and painting inspired by the traditional Italian atelier, or studio, approach to art education that developed in Europe during the 19th century. Portraiture and the human figure are the focus of instruction. Under the direction of Snowden Hodges and Norman Graffam, and guest artist Jonathan Busse, participants develop skills in sight-size/observational drawing and learn oil painting techniques used by the great European Masters.
